Phase 3: Interaction Hierarchy
Use tools in this priority order (fastest/most reliable first):
ui_press(title) โ Accessibility click. Fastest, most reliable. Works for buttons, menu items, checkboxes, links. Use this first.
menu_click(path) โ Menu bar navigation. Use /-separated paths: "File/New", "Edit/Find/Find and Replace".
key(combo) โ Keyboard shortcuts. Format: "cmd+s", "cmd+shift+n", "enter", "tab".
ui_set_value(title, value) โ Set text field or slider values directly via AX API.
click_with_fallback(text) โ Multi-strategy click: tries AX โ CDP โ OCR automatically.
type_with_fallback(label, text) โ Multi-strategy typing into labeled fields.
click(x, y) โ Raw coordinate click. Last resort. Get coordinates from ui_find or screenshot first.
click_text(text) โ OCR-based text click. Slowest. Only when nothing else works.
Phase 4: AppleScript for Scriptable Apps
For Finder, Safari, Mail, Notes, Calendar, Reminders, and Script Editor โ use applescript when it's more efficient than UI clicking:
tell application "Finder" to make new folder at desktop with properties {name:"My Folder"}
tell application "Safari" to open location "https://example.com"
tell application "Notes" to make new note at folder "Notes" with properties {body:"Content"}
For UI automation via System Events (clicks, keystrokes on non-scriptable apps):
tell application "System Events" to tell process "AppName" to click button "OK" of window 1
Phase 5: Drag, Scroll & OCR
drag(fromX, fromY, toX, toY) โ Drag an element from one position to another. Get coordinates from ui_find or screenshot_file. Use for: reordering lists, moving files in Finder, dragging clips in video editors, repositioning elements.
scroll(x, y, deltaX, deltaY) โ Scroll at position. deltaY negative = scroll up, positive = scroll down. Use scroll_with_fallback(text, direction) to scroll until text becomes visible (max 10 attempts).
ocr โ Screenshot + OCR with per-element bounding boxes. ~600ms. Use ONLY when ui_tree returns empty (canvas apps, custom-drawn UIs). Returns text with coordinates for clicking.
read_with_fallback(text) โ Read text from an element using AX โ CDP โ OCR chain. Use to verify content after actions.
locate_with_fallback(text) โ Find element bounds using AX โ CDP โ OCR chain. Use when ui_find fails.

Error Recovery
If ui_press fails with "element not found":
- Call
ui_find(text) to search for the element โ it may have a different title.
- Call
focus(bundleId) โ the app may have lost focus.
- Call
ui_tree(pid, maxDepth: 8) โ the element may be nested deeper.
- Try
click_with_fallback(text) โ it will try multiple strategies automatically.
- Take a
screenshot_file to see what's actually on screen.
